Radisson Blu Cebu stands tall 

Bob ZozobradobyBob Zozobrado
September 18, 2022, 9:30 pm
in Columns, Lifestyle, Mercury Rising by Bob Zozobrado
Reading Time: 4 mins read
A A
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Email

Apart from dominating the skyline of Cebu City’s downtown area with its majestic 21-storey building, Radisson Blu Cebu stands tall, as it continues to keep its promise of delivering five-star service to its guests, with such quality maintained even when the pandemic wreaked havoc on our tourism industry.  

I’ve talked to some friends who arrived from abroad and stayed at the hotel to complete the mandatory quarantine period, and they were gushing over the efficient and nurturing service that the hotel’s staff rendered. These guests knew that the hotel, just like every other hotel in the country, had limited staff during the various levels of the government-imposed quarantine restrictions, yet, they did not feel that the staff experienced challenges in the delivery of service.  The quality of service they received was still topnotch…and that’s what a hotel standing tall is all about.

The imposing façade of Radisson Blu Cebu dominates the city’s downtown skyline

Being the only de luxe international chain hotel in the city, Radisson Blu Cebu continues to get its fair share of domestic tourists, especially now that our country’s LGUs have made it easier for our countrymen to crisscross our archipelago. Naturally, the hotel is also looking forward to its share of foreign arrivals because our country has now made it easy for fully vaccinated visitors to spend their holidays here in our shores.

What gives the 395-room Radisson Blu Cebu an edge over the other hotels in the city? Aside from the international brand that it carries, giving it the prestige that fastidious travelers look for, it is also located right in the heart of the city. This gives the hotel guests easy access to tourist spots in the center of town. Of course, its being adjacent (and connected to a walkway) to the humongous SM City shopping mall gives those guests who are “blackbelters in shopping” a reason to smile about.  

The hotel’s expansive lobby

The hotel is also gearing up for the expected surge in the lucrative MICE events because its conference and exposition facilities are the biggest in the city.  It has two ballrooms, ten meeting rooms of various sizes, and an outdoor space that is ideal for large al fresco gatherings.

I remember that sometime in 2018, I, as Chairman of the Pacific Asia Travel Association (PATA) Philippines Chapter, was tasked by our PATA International Headquarters in Bangkok to submit recommendations for the venue of the global PATA Annual Summit which was to be held in Cebu City the following year.  Since I have been based in Manila to close to half-a-century, I was no longer familiar with MICE venues my hometown could offer.  I had to ask my Cebu-based friends to help me “look around” for a suitable venue for this big event which always attracts Tourism leaders from all over the world.  With the help of our Department of Tourism, we found Radisson Blu Cebu as the perfect venue for the world event…and the rest is history.  The PATA Annual Summit in Cebu had close to 500 international delegates from about 200 tourism organizations in 43 countries.  The best part was that they all had positive feedback on the event and on the facilities and venue used for that annual get-together. 

A typical room at the hotel is functionally-designed and spacious

I had the opportunity to chat with the hotel’s amiable General Manager Bjorn-Henning Buth, Director of Sales and Marketing Marife Pepino-Yuson, and Marketing Communications Manager Ian Baol over coffee and I have to say that I could feel their excitement and enthusiasm. They enumerated the steps they have taken in keeping the hotel ready for the travel surge that the Industry is experiencing now.  Needless to say, Radisson Blu Cebu will continue to stand tall, as it journeys through this new, brighter chapter of global tourism.
